Key Takeaways:

  • Why convert MP3 to WAV? Converting MP3 to WAV doesn't improve audio quality. It is done purely for software compatibility with DAWs (like Pro Tools, Ableton), hardware samplers, and legacy audio engines that require uncompressed PCM format.
  • Can you recover lost quality? No. MP3 is lossy; converting to WAV puts compressed audio into a larger container without restoring deleted frequencies.

4. iTunes/Apple Music - Best Built-In macOS Option

If you are on a Mac, you don't actually need to download third-party software or upload files to a website. The built-in Music app (formerly iTunes) has an encoder hidden inside its settings menu.

Best For: Mac users who want to convert audio without downloading extra apps or visiting conversion sites.

The Problem It Solves: Eliminates third-party app installs by leveraging macOS native tools.

Test Result: The conversion process was smooth, taking roughly 8 seconds per file. However, finding the setting buried deep inside menus is frustrating if you don't know where to look.

1. Open Apple Music on your Mac and go to Music > Settings in the top menu bar. For Windows users, you can click Edit > Preferences.

2. Click the Files tab, then click Import Settings.

Itunes Import Settings

3. Change the Import Using dropdown to WAV Encoder and select Automatic quality. Click OK.

Itunes Wav Encoder

4. Highlight the MP3 tracks in your Music library. Go to File > Convert > Create WAV Version. Apple Music will render duplicate .wav copies right alongside your original tracks.

Itunes Generate Wav File

PROS

  • Already installed on every Mac.
  • Preserves track info and artwork within your Apple library automatically.

CONS

  • Clunky multi-step setup hidden inside preference panels.
  • Automatically duplicates converted tracks into your library, cluttering storage.

Does Converting MP3 to WAV Restore Lost Audio Quality?

We see this all the time on forums: web services claiming their AI can "restore missing frequencies" when converting MP3 to WAV. Let's call it what it is-nonsense. Once an MP3 codec cuts frequencies above 16kHz to save space, that audio data is gone forever. Saving it as a WAV simply wraps that compressed audio into a lossless container. Don't fall for marketing gimmicks that promise HD audio restoration from a 128kbps file!

MP3 vs. WAV

MP3 is a lossy format. When it was created, a perceptual codec permanently threw away frequencies your ears supposedly wouldn't notice to shrink the file size. Converting that file to WAV, a lossless PCM format, is like taking a low-res JPEG and saving it as an uncompressed TIFF. You get a massive file container, but the lost detail doesn't magically reappear. So why bother? Compatibility and editing.

To wrap your head around why converting back and forth behaves this way, check out how these formats handle raw data:

MP3 WAV
Audio Type Lossy (Compressed) Lossless PCM (Uncompressed)
Bitrate 128 – 320 kbps 1,411 kbps (16-bit / 44.1 kHz)
File Size ~1 MB / min ~10 MB / min
Best For Casual listening & saving space DAWs, DJ gear, & professional editing
Conversion Reality Frequencies already stripped Larger container (Zero quality gain)

When you convert WAV to MP3, the audio encoder discards imperceptible frequencies to save disk space.

When you convert MP3 to WAV, the encoder simply takes those remaining data points and wraps them inside an uncompressed 16-bit PCM WAV container. It does not magically reconstruct missing audio data. Think of it like blowing up a low-res photo: the image gets physically bigger on screen, but the blurriness remains.

If you convert back and forth repeatedly (MP3 > WAV > MP3), you won't lose quality during the WAV step, but every time you compress back to MP3, the lossy encoder will degrade the audio further. Check more details here about MP3 vs. WAV.

FAQs

Why convert MP3 to WAV if it doesn't improve quality?

Compatibility and processing performance. Many digital audio workstations (DAWs), video editing suites, and standalone hardware devices (like older DJ decks or radio equipment) process raw, uncompressed PCM audio better than compressed MP3 streams.

How to convert MP3 to WAV on Mac?

You can use the built-in Apple Music app. Change your Import Settings under Preferences to WAV Encoder, select your MP3 tracks, and click File > Convert > Create WAV Version. Alternatively, use an online tool like AnyMP4 Free Online Audio Converter inside Safari.

My audio editor only accepts WAV, but my library is MP3. Will converting back and forth damage quality?

Converting MP3 to WAV is a lossless operation-it won't degrade your existing audio quality further. However, if you edit that WAV file and export it back into MP3 format, the lossy encoder will re-compress the file, leading to extra generation loss.

Does converting MP3 to WAV improve sound quality?

No, absolutely not. MP3 is a lossy format, meaning high-frequency data was permanently discarded during compression. Saving an MP3 as a WAV file simply wraps existing data in a larger container.
